Output 5d40f20bae927ecfdafc71cdde19d8c7326687ef05bb06ac8b24bde50d351075:1

value
468754142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b828faf2b189f872854d7c3b843b5647b9c2de62 OP_EQUAL
address
3JUmMCWoLjG6WR5Rw49sGP3RjicW6RJXtf
transaction
5d40f20bae927ecfdafc71cdde19d8c7326687ef05bb06ac8b24bde50d351075
spent
true